[pyar] Problemas obteniendo resultados non-ascii con SQLAlchemy en Python 3

Emiliano Dalla Verde Marcozzi edvm en fedoraproject.org
Lun Abr 28 17:27:09 ART 2014


Buenas lista!,
Estoy haciendo una query que pide el nombre de un espectaculo (show) y
teniendo
problemas con los caracteres non-ascii que pueden ser parte del nombre, por
ej:
Nombre bien:
LA NIÑA QUE RIEGA
Resultado que obtengo con SQLAlchemy (python3.3):
'LA NI?A QUE RIEGA'

Los campos en el modelo están definidos así:
    Column(u'nombre', String(length=80, convert_unicode=True)),

    Column(u'nombre_corto', String(length=40, convert_unicode=True)),

Intenté utilizar Unicode en lugar de String(convert_unicode=True) (como
dice en:
http://docs.sqlalchemy.org/en/rel_0_9/core/types.html#sqlalchemy.types.Unicode
)
 pero sigo teniendo el mismo error.

La base de datos es Oracle y uso cx_Oracle como conector, ideas de donde
tengo que tocar o que hacer? :-)
Desde ya muchas gracias!

-- 
"Code without tests is broken by design." - Jacob Kaplan-Moss
Broken code @ https://github.com/edvm
jabber: edvm en python.org.ar
------------ próxima parte ------------
Se ha borrado un adjunto en formato HTML...
URL: <http://listas.python.org.ar/pipermail/pyar/attachments/20140428/65e91fdb/attachment-0001.html>


More information about the pyar mailing list